Hotels in Glasgow

Glasgow offers a wide range of hotel types with a total of 880 hotels. Dominant are the contemporary 3-star accommodations, averaging £75 per night, located conveniently in districts like the City Centre and West End. Luxurious 5-star options, such as in Merchant City, average around £180 per night. Exciting new additions, like eco-friendly boutique hotels in Finnieston, boast sustainability features. * The West End offers family-friendly parks like the Botanic Gardens and Kelvingrove Park, perfect for outdoor activities.

* The district hosts museums such as the Riverside Museum and Kelvingrove Art Gallery & Museum, providing educational fun for all ages.

* It also has several family-friendly restaurants and cafes, offering a range of dining options.

Families should consider staying in the West End of Glasgow.

* The City Centre boasts excellent transport links, including Glasgow Central Station, making commuting convenient.

* It is home to a variety of business hotels with meeting rooms and high-speed internet services.

* There are numerous dining options and bars for post-meeting relaxation.

Business travelers should consider staying in the City Centre.

* Merchant City is vibrant with its cultural events and street performances, providing ample opportunities for social interaction.

* The district offers a variety of boutique shops and cafes, perfect for exploring solo.

* It is safe and well-populated, especially in the evenings, providing a sense of security.

Solo travelers should consider staying in the vibrant Merchant City.

* Finnieston is known for its cozy cafes and intimate restaurants, ideal for romantic dinners.

* The district offers boutique hotels with beautiful views of the River Clyde.

* It's close to cultural attractions like the SEC Armadillo and Hydro, perfect for couples seeking entertainment.

Couples on a romantic getaway should consider the charming Finnieston area.

* The East End offers affordable accommodation options without compromising on quality.

* It's home to unique attractions like the Barras Market, perfect for low-cost entertainment.

* The district is well-connected by public transport, providing easy access to the city's attractions.

Budget travelers should consider staying in the East End of Glasgow.

Glasgow Tips You Must Know

* Best times to book: For the best deals, aim to book your Glasgow hotel 2-3 months in advance, especially avoiding the height of summer and winter holiday periods.

* Seasonal considerations: The peak tourist season runs from June to August, coinciding with major events like the Glasgow International Festival of Visual Art in April, so plan accordingly.

* Transportation advice: Glasgow is easily accessible by train and flight, with a well-connected public transport system including buses and the subway; average bus fares are about $2.50.

* Money-saving tips: Take advantage of the Glasgow Unlimited travel zone pass to save on metro costs, and look out for meal deals at local pubs and restaurants.

* Additional practical advice: While Glasgow is generally safe, it's advisable to avoid secluded areas of the city center at night for added peace of mind.
